Timezone in Pratāpgarh
Pratāpgarh is situated in the Asia/Kolkata timezone, which operates at a UTC offset of +5:30. This means that Pratāpgarh is 5 hours and 30 minutes ahead of Coordinated Universal Time. India does not observe daylight saving time, so the UTC offset remains consistent throughout the year.
This stability can be advantageous when scheduling calls or meetings, as there are no changes to account for. When considering the time difference with the United States, it varies significantly depending on the U.S. timezone. For instance, Pratāpgarh is 10 hours and 30 minutes ahead of Eastern Standard Time, which becomes 9 hours and 30 minutes ahead during Eastern Daylight Time.
This large time gap makes it crucial to choose appropriate hours for communication, typically late evening or early morning in the United States to catch someone in Pratāpgarh during their daytime.
